Output e384b7ebd847e606daa1fb9e7e6f0f68f2145aeb8bfcdf5bc06f9df7b273ccc8:2

value
1030243
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d953b117a35fa28b982bd29c9c571701a6fa43b1 OP_EQUAL
address
3MW8pBDEHmnfMZDh2qoJBHQbUdRK6upQWK
transaction
e384b7ebd847e606daa1fb9e7e6f0f68f2145aeb8bfcdf5bc06f9df7b273ccc8
confirmations
255847
spent
true